Midget Creek
Midget Creek is a stream in Flathead, Montana and has an elevation of 3,264 feet. Midget Creek is situated nearby to the locality Lake McDonald, as well as near Crystal Ford.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Lake McDonald Lodge
Hotel
Photo: Wikimedia, Public domain.
The Lake McDonald Lodge is a historic lodge located within Glacier National Park, on the southeast shore of Lake McDonald. The lodge is a 3+1⁄2-story structure built in 1913 based on Kirtland Cutter's design.
Mount Brown Fire Lookout
Building
The Mount Brown Fire Lookout in Glacier National Park is significant as one of a chain of staffed fire lookout posts within the park. The low two-story timber-construction structure with a pyramidal roof was built in 1928. Mount Brown Fire Lookout is situated 2 miles northeast of Midget Creek.
